To send a large video from iPhone to Android, you can use cloud storage services like Google Drive, Dropbox, or OneDrive. Upload the video to the cloud service on your iPhone, then share the link via email or messaging app. Alternatively, use apps like WeTransfer that let you transfer large files directly. Ensure your internet connection is stable to avoid interruptions.

  1. What is the easiest way to send a large video from iPhone to Android? The easiest way is to upload the video to a cloud storage service like Google Drive or Dropbox on your iPhone and share the download link with the Android user.
  2. Can I use Bluetooth to transfer large videos from iPhone to Android? No, iPhone and Android devices do not support direct Bluetooth file transfers between each other, so using cloud services or transfer apps is recommended.
  3. Are there apps specifically designed to send large files from iPhone to Android? Yes, apps like WeTransfer allow you to send large video files directly from your iPhone to Android devices via a shared link.
